How this district estimate was constructed

The estimate starts with direct ZIP/ZCTA evidence and the governed 2025 ZIP-to-Texas-House-district crosswalk. Duplicate ZIP×district relationships are first reduced with MAX(area_ratio), never SUM(area_ratio). Split ZIPs are preserved. Additive ZIP values are multiplied by area_ratio, the share of that ZIP's geographic area inside the district, and summed. District ratios are recomputed from the corrected components.
